Meet Rose

"A rose by any other name would smell as sweet" We think William Shakespeare may have had our Rose in mind when he wrote this. Rose has had a tough beginning, but nothing can tarnish our Rose.

This sweet girl was found running loose with another dog, both of them scared and extremely malnourished. Some kind people stepped in to help; Rose came to STAF, and her friend found a loving home.

Rose is very gentle and quiet. Her magnificent eyes let you know that she loves someone to sit with her and stroke her face. Although we believe that Rose will become more active in her home, we do think she is a great fit for those not looking to have their dog join them in a marathon, rock climb or even a 10 mile hike. Rose does like to take walks but she much prefers her human and low key canine interactions.

After what has undoubtedly been a rough life, we are overjoyed that Rose is now getting used to love and gentleness. We don't think she has seen much of either so far, but we are working hard to fix that!

Rose is about 4 years old and weighs 34 pounds, but needs to gain more weight. We think she may be part springer spaniel mixed with beagle. Our volunteers will continue to shower this precious girl with love and care, until she's ready for her forever home.

Rose needs: A calmer, quieter home
Rose would love: Positive based training for confidence building

All of our animals are spayed/neutered and current on shots.

Visit our website www.staf.org to download our application.

We do not do same-day adoptions; we ask that you return for a follow-up visit before taking an animal home.

You must be 21 years or older to adopt a dog from STAF

We require a physical fence for homes with children under the age of 11. We also may require a physical fence for specific dogs on a case-by-case basis, depending on each dog's behavior and exercise needs.

Invisible fences - Due in part to increasing coyote activity/incidents in the area and the difficulty of predicting how a dog will respond to invisible fence training--we cannot adopt to homes with invisible fences unless otherwise noted in a dog's online profile.

We do request vet and personal references.

At this time, we are only able to consider applicants within 75 miles of Cincinnati.
